Egyptian refineries are operating at only 70% capacity due to shortages in inputs and a decrease in the efficiency of the refineries, an unnamed official at EGPC told Al Mal. The refineries currently produce around 26.5 mn tonnes per annum while their capacity is 38 mn tonnes, the official added. The story then goes on to recap USD 8.6 bn in refinery maintenance and upgrade projects the ministry hopes will win funding — and lumps in the USD 3.7 bn Qalaa-led ERC project in Mostorod for good measure, presenting the lot of it as if it is in progress and all the ministry’s good work.
